What is emotional competence?

Emotional competence refers to An important set of personal and social skills for identifying, interpreting, and constructively responding to emotions in oneself and others. The term implies ease in getting along with others and determines one’s ability to lead and express effectively and successfully.

What two skills are the most important skills for social competence?

Being able to empathize with others is one of the most important social competence skills. It requires both Affective empathy (responding to others’ emotions) and cognitive empathy (taking into account others’ perspectives).

What is meant by emotional competencies?

Saarni defined emotional competence as The functional capacity wherein a human can reach their goals after an emotion-eliciting encounter. She defined emotion as a building block of self-efficacy. She described the use of emotions as a set of skills achieved which then lead to the development of emotional competence.

What are management competencies?

Management competencies are The skills, motives, knowledge and attitudes necessary to successfully manage people. Some of the most important leadership skills include: interpersonal communication, the ability to motivate others, problem-solving skills, conflict resolution and delegation.
